Suspension
The suspension of a double 3-wheel buggy will determine the ease with which your child/children and you can push it. A smooth ride is vital as babies can feel every bump on the road, especially when it's on rough terrain like grass or unpaved paths. Some models also come with front wheels that lock to assist with maneuvering and getting over obstacles like curbs.
Some models have air-filled tyres that are great for all-terrain riding, however they are prone to punctures. Make sure you have a spare set of tyres inside the trunk. Some models have gel or foam tyres, which are designed to withstand bumps and are less susceptible to punctures, however, you may find them a little stiff and uncomfortable on your child's back if you decide to jog.
